Chamber President Search Begins In Cumberland County

The search for a new Crossville-Cumberland County Chamber of Commerce president began this week.

The position announcement appeared on the chamber’s website Tuesday.

According to the job description, ideal candidates will have a minimum of 10 years experience in chamber or non-profit management. A bachelor’s degree will also be required.

The chamber of commerce board began searching for a new president after Brad Allamong resigned last month. David Rutherford will serve as interim president until the hiring of Allamong’s replacement.

The chamber will be accepting applications until July 12th.
